What is Marine Towing Equipment?

Marine towing equipment includes the specialized tools, machinery, and hardware used to pull, push, escort, or maneuver vessels and floating structures across various marine environments. These systems are essential for tugboats, workboats, barges, and support vessels operating in harbors, offshore zones, and along coastlines such as the east coast, where marine traffic and weather conditions require reliable towing solutions.

Whether transporting barges, assisting disabled ships, or conducting offshore operations, marine towing relies on durable towing lines, winches, towing hooks, and wire rope assemblies engineered for high strength and long-term service.

1. What Is Marine Towing Equipment?

Marine towing equipment refers to the mechanical devices and rigging components that enable one vessel (usually a tugboat) to tow, pull, or guide another vessel or floating structure. The equipment is designed to withstand extreme loads, shock forces, and constant friction while ensuring safety and directional control.

This equipment is widely used in:

  • Port operations
  • Offshore oil and gas fields
  • Construction and dredging sites
  • River and coastal shipping
  • Emergency towing and rescue missions
  • Heavy transport along the east coast and other maritime regions


2. Key Components of Marine Towing Equipment

Marine towing systems consist of several critical components, each serving a specific purpose.

(1) Towing Winch

A heavy-duty winch that stores and controls the towing line.

  • Can be hydraulic or electric.
  • Provides tension control and line speed adjustment.
  • Essential for safe marine towing operations.

(2) Wire Rope (Towing Line)

The primary towing medium used between the tug and the tow.

  • Wire rope is preferred for its high strength, abrasion resistance, and ability to absorb shock.
  • May be combined with synthetic rope or nylon tail to improve elasticity.

(3) Towing Hook

A quick-release hook that allows the crew to drop the tow line instantly during emergencies.

  • Automatic or manual release options.
  • Critical for safety during high-load towing.

(4) Tow Fairleads and Guide Rollers

These guide the towing line and prevent chafing.

  • Includes bow rollers, stern rollers, and vertical/horizontal fairleads.
  • Helps maintain line alignment during sharp maneuvers.

(5) Tow Bit / Towing Post

A heavy steel post used to secure the tow line when winches are not required.

  • Very common on tugboats and workboats.
  • Handles large vertical and horizontal loads.

(6) Towing Bridles and Shackles

Used for connecting barges, pontoons, and offshore structures.

  • Made from chain, wire rope, or synthetic materials.


3. Types of Marine Towing Operations

Towing needs vary depending on the marine environment and mission.

(1) Harbor and Port Towing

Assisting ships during docking, undocking, and maneuvering.

(2) Coastal Towing

Transporting barges, equipment, or construction materials along coastlines such as the east coast.

(3) Offshore Towing

Handling oil platforms, floating structures, and offshore supply vessels.

(4) Emergency and Salvage Towing

Towing disabled vessels during breakdowns or storms.

(5) River and Inland Waterway Towing

Pushing or pulling barges and cargo units across rivers and canals.

5. Safety Considerations in Marine Towing

Safety is critical due to the massive forces involved.

  • Inspect wire rope regularly for wear, corrosion, and broken strands.
  • Maintain proper tension during towing to prevent snap-back.
  • Ensure towing hooks and winches have functional emergency release systems.
  • Use appropriate line length based on sea state and tow type.
  • Train crew in tow handling and emergency procedures.


6. Maintenance Guidelines

Proper maintenance prolongs equipment life and ensures towing safety.

  • Lubricate wire ropes and inspect drum winding regularly.
  • Check hydraulic oil levels and filters for towing winches.
  • Clean salt deposits after every operation.
  • Inspect fairleads, rollers, and towing posts for wear.
  • Replace damaged shackles, chains, or lines immediately.


7. FAQs About Marine Towing Equipment

Q1: Why is wire rope used for towing?

A: Wire rope provides high tensile strength, durability, and resistance to abrasion, making it ideal for heavy-duty towing operations.


Q2: What is the role of a towing winch?

A: The towing winch controls the towing line, adjusts tension, and safely pays out or retrieves rope during towing operations.


Q3: Are synthetic ropes suitable for towing?

A: Yes. Synthetic ropes like HMPE or nylon are often used as tail lines to reduce shock loads, but wire rope remains the primary towing medium for heavy loads.


Q4: What towing equipment is essential for east coast tug operations?

A: Tugboats operating along the east coast typically require:

  • High-capacity towing winches
  • Heavy wire rope with synthetic tail
  • Emergency release towing hooks
  • Roller fairleads designed for rough sea states


Q5: How often should towing gear be inspected?

A: Before each voyage, after heavy towing, and during scheduled maintenance intervals. Offshore operations may require more frequent inspections.


Q6: What determines the strength of a towing system?
A: Rope diameter, material strength, winch capacity, load limits, and environmental factors such as tow speed and sea conditions.
